Support is now available for running Operations Manager 2007 SP1 and Operations Manager 2007 R2 on the following operating systems:
· Windows Server 2008 R2
· Windows 7
The official support statement is posted under Knowledge Base article 974722. The supported configuration guides for R2 and SP1 will be updated shortly as well. The following table lists the Operations Manager roles and components that are supported on these operating systems.
OS
OpsMgr server roles
OpsMgr Agent
OpsMgr Operations Console
Windows Server 2008 R2
Yes
Yes
Yes
Windows 7
No
Yes
Yes
The updated Windows Server Operating System Management Pack (version 6.0.6667.0), which includes support for Windows Server 2008 R2, is available on the System Center Operations Manager 2007 Catalog web site at this time as well! There are currently over 20 MP updates or new releases that are in the pipeline for months ahead to support this OS and when those management packs become available you can get them on the System Center Operations Manager 2007 Catalog web site and from the Operations Manager 2007 R2 Operations console.
Note: No support for Windows Server 2008 R2 or Windows 7 will be provided with Microsoft Operations Manager 2005.
